на первый
заказ
Магистерская диссертация на тему: Техническое задание. Аннотация. Обзор и анализ подобных программ и выбор языка программирования 1.1
Введение
Компьютер давно стал неотъемлемым атрибутом нашего быта - и на работе, и дома. Но достаточно ли хорошо мы знаем своего железного помощника, его сильные и слабые стороны? Давно известно, что наибольшей эффективностью обладает хорошо сбалансированная система, без явных или скрытых "бутылочных горлышек" отдельных составных частей, препятствующих достижению всей системой максимальной производительности при минимальных материальных затратах.Вряд ли найдется знаток, умеющий по внешнему виду компьютера отличить одну "троечку" (80386) от другой (Pentium III), или же "четверку" (80486) от другой "четверки" (Pentium IV). А если корпус не серый стандартный, а оригинальный черный или с металлическим блеском, притом необычной компоновки, то задача еще более усложняется: не всегда удастся опознать даже XТ. Конечно, несколько поможет шильдик "Intel Inside" или световое табло с цифрами, которые должны показывать тактовую частоту. Да вот беда, первое может отсутствовать, а информация на втором никак не связана с реальным значением. Да и ПК - это отнюдь не только процессор, не мешает что-нибудь знать и о жестком диске или звуковой плате.
Часть данных удастся получить, если в качестве ОС установлена Windows. А что делать, если ОС не смогла определить тип устройства или вообще его обнаружить? Или установлена не Windows, а какая-либо другая система, которой следует сообщить эти данные? В этом случае на помощь могут прийти специальные утилиты, предназначенные для определения конфигурации компьютера. Большая часть из них написана для DOS. С одной стороны, это объясняется тем, что именно в DOS программа имеет полный доступ к "железу", тогда как в Windows он затруднен. С другой - DOS все-таки является неким "общим знаменателем" для многих ОС, т. е. программы для нее теоретически должны работать везде, хотя, возможно, и с некоторыми ограничениями. Да и загрузить DOS можно с одной дискеты.
Вот почему я принял решение написать данную утилиту, которая могла бы помочь многим пользователям персональных компьютеров узнать побольше информации о своем железном друге.
Оглавление
- Техническое задание- Аннотация
- Введение 5
- Обзор и анализ подобных программ и выбор языка программирования 1.1 Обзор и анализ подобных программ
- Актуальность задачи
- Выбор языка программирования
- Разработка алгоритмов 2.1 Разработка алгоритма
- Взаимодействие между модулями
- Эксплуатационная часть 3.1 Руководство программисту
- Руководство пользователю
- Заключение 44
- Список используемой литературы 45
Заключение
Известно, что выпускная работа завершает подготовку бакалавра и показывает готовность выпускника решать теоретические и практические задачи в условиях реальной трудовой деятельности.Цель выпускной работы - систематизация и углубление теоретических и практических знаний студента по специальности и возможности их применения в конкретных условиях практической деятельности. Поэтому то, как студент выполнил выпускную работу, показывает, как он подготовлен.
В данной выпускной работе мною рассмотрена программа диагностики и тестирования компьютера, и в процессе ее написания я более хорошо понял назначение и принцип работы основных устройств персонального компьютера. Вышеозначенные знания, несомненно, пригодятся мне в дальнейшей моей трудовой деятельности. Я очень благодарен преподавательскому составу нашей кафедры за привитую мне способность учиться, невзирая на лень и другие обстоятельства.
Что касается социальной(общественной ценности) данной работы, то я уверен, что для меня она очень значима, так как в процессе разработки я научился терпимости по отношению к программам и вообще у меня получилась очень хорошая утилитка.
или зарегистрироваться
в сервисе
удобным
способом
вы получите ссылку
на скачивание
к нам за прошлый год